Once a fae princess, now a mortal pawn in a bloody vampire-ruled society, Medra is forced against her will to bond with a prince from one of the four great vampire Houses.
She has lost her powers, lost her freedom, but not her fire. Medra isn’t taking this imprisonment sitting down. She’ll fight for the respect she deserves as she searches for a way to escape her annoyingly handsome vampire betrothed and the deadly Bloodwing Academy where he’s trapped her.
Will Medra break free from the bond that binds her, or will she lose her freedom and her heart forever?

It turns out Medra is alive. She awakens to find herself in a new world that is ruled by vampires. Being half Fae, half human, Medra is recognized as what this world calls a Dragon Rider, making her a valuable player in the royal politics. She wakes up when found by a vampire prince. He takes her back to his uncle, the ruler of the realm, who designates her as his betrothed and orders her to attend Bloodwing Academy. Without being familiar with this world's customs or rules, Medra finds her self in many predicaments but soon finds she has many talents that helps her excel within the school.

2.5 ⭐️ in theory, on wings of blood should have been exactly my cup of tea. unfortunately, i really didn’t enjoy this book nearly as much as i hoped i would. the synopsis for this book seems really out of touch with what the book actually delivers.
on wings of blood is compared to fourth wing, zodiac academy and harry potter, and said to deliver dramione vibes. truly, the only comparison i can kinda see is fourth wing being that it’s a dark academia fantasy romance with dragon lore. a side from blake drakharrow, our mmc, having blonde hair and hailing from a prominent family, i’m not sure how this man can be compared to draco malfoy. blake wasn’t even a bully as the synopsis claimed - not really when everything he did was intended to be in medra’s best interest. our fmc, medra pendragon, does not give hermione vibes in the slightest (in my opinion). i’m not really sure i’ll ever understand why authors/publishers try to draw these similarities. i get that maybe it’ll draw in a similar audience base but wouldn’t you want your own book to stand on it’s own two feet without needing to compare your work to other successful series to interest people and ultimately disappoint them when the book fails to compare?
on another note, i found this book really difficult to push through. it started off alright but then just became filler up until the end chapter. i really couldn’t even tell you anything substantial that happened during the middle of the book. i can respect that the world building was extensive but, i’m never going to enjoy a book that is 5% character development, 10% plot and 85% world building. very little was overcome or resolved, it felt very stagnant, mundane and way too many chapters were dedicated to following medra attend classes that majority of the time did not contribute to the storyline or let us get to know medra more intimately.
i am going to continue the series and read the next book. purely because all the world building may have set up a great next book. i do hope that is the case as like i mentioned, the tropes and the concept are there but the execution just didn’t deliver for me.
